#d4b06f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d4b06f is composed of 83.1% red, 69%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 47.6%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 38.6 degrees, a saturation of 54% and a lightness of 63.3%. #d4b06f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ffde with #a96100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d4b06f color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
The hexadecimal color #d4b06f has RGB values of R:212, G:176,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.48,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13938799.
